About the Company
Founded in 1985, Bansal Wire Industries Ltd. manufactures high-carbon, low-carbon, galvanized, stainless steel, and specialty wires. It serves 5,000+ customers across 50+ countries, catering to industries like automotive, infrastructure, construction, and consumer durables.
- Headquarters: New Delhi, India
- Manufacturing Capacity (FY25): 3.6 lakh MTPA (targeting 4.2 lakh MTPA by FY26)
- Exports: Over 50 countries
- Rank: India’s 2nd largest steel wire producer and largest in stainless steel wires
The company’s diversification across wire segments helps it reduce dependency on any one industry and ensures stable long-term growth.
Fundamental Analysis
1. Revenue & Profit Trends
| Metric | FY2024 | FY2025 | Growth |
|---|---|---|---|
| Revenue | ₹2,470 Cr | ₹3,507 Cr | +42% |
| EBITDA | ₹182 Cr | ₹320 Cr | +75% |
| Net Profit | ₹78 Cr | ₹146 Cr | +86% |
| EPS | ₹5.00 | ₹9.30 | +86% |
Q1 FY26: Revenue ₹939 Cr (+15% YoY), Net Profit ₹39 Cr (+30% YoY) — indicating continued operational efficiency.

3. Balance Sheet Strength
| Item | FY2025 | Note |
|---|---|---|
| Total Assets | ₹2,168 Cr | Capex-led growth |
| Borrowings | ₹900 Cr | Debt/Equity ~1.1 |
| Equity Capital | ₹156 Cr | Post-IPO |
| Reserves | ₹800 Cr | Retained earnings |
| Fixed Assets | ₹1,200 Cr | Plant expansion |
| Net Debt | ₹750 Cr | Manageable, covered 8x by EBIT |
The company maintains a healthy balance sheet, with sufficient reserves and manageable leverage.
